Color, sound, and animation play a vital role in game design as can create a mood, set the atmosphere, and make the game more visually appealing. These sensory stimuli work in perfect sync to create an immersive experience that captures the player's attention and makes them feel invested in the game. In this article, we will explore the importance of color, sound, and animation in game design to engage players and create a captivating gaming experience.


Color is essential in game design as it can evoke emotions, convey meaning, and establish a brand identity. Game designers use color to establish a brand identity to enhance the overall gaming experience. For instance, a dark and muted color mega888 palette can create a sense of mystery and foreboding. While a bright and vibrant palette can create a sense of joy and excitement. Colors can also be used to highlight important game elements such as power-ups, enemies, or obstacles, making it easier for players to navigate the game world.


Sound design is equally vital in game development, as it can greatly enhance the overall gaming experience. Music and sound effects can create a sense of tension, release, and excitement. Game designers use sound to create a sonic palette that complements the visual elements of the game. For example, a pounding soundtrack can create a sense of urgency and danger.


Animation is another essential element in game design, as it can create a sense of dynamism and energy. Animation can be used to bring game environments, characters, and objects to life making the game more engaging and interactive. Animations can also be used to convey emotions and personality. Game designers use animation to create a captivating game world, engaging the player and keeping them engaged.


The interplay between color, sound, and animation is what makes games truly engaging and memorable. When used in harmony, these elements can create a harmonious balance that makes the game more enjoyable. For example, a game with a vibrant color palette, an energetic soundtrack, and animations that showcase character personalities and emotions can create a truly captivating experience.


In contrast, a game with a dull color palette, a boring soundtrack, and minimal animations can be demotivating. Game designers must carefully balance these elements to create a game that is both fun and exciting.


In conclusion, color, sound, and animation are the essential elements that designers use to engage players in games. By using these sensory stimuli in harmony, game designers can create an immersive experience that draws the player in and keeps them invested in the game. By understanding the role of color, sound, and animation in game design, developers can create games that are both fun and engaging, providing a truly captivating gaming experience for players.
